The Vehicle: Small, Open-Air, and Easy to Handle

The GoCar is a two-seater, open-top scooter car that manages to be both quirky and practical. We loved the way its design allows for an unobstructed view of the coast and city sights. It’s easier to operate than a motorcycle but still offers that exhilarating feeling of wind and open air. The included helmet ensures safety, but you might want to bring sunglasses and a camera to capture those panoramic moments.

What’s Included and How It Works

Your rental includes the vehicle, the GPS-guided tour, and the helmet. You don’t need to worry about navigation or timing — the GPS guides you through the route, pitches in with stories about landmarks, and lets you explore without fuss. The tour lasts an hour, which is just enough time to cover significant sights without feeling rushed.

The process is straightforward: start near Friendly Plaza, the home of the Monterey Museum of Art, then set off to explore the city’s highlights. We found the starting point convenient, situated close to central attractions, making it easy to incorporate into your day.

The Scenic Route: Top Sights and Hidden Gems

The tour’s route is thoughtfully curated to showcase both well-known and lesser-known spots. You’ll pass the Monterey Bay Aquarium, renowned for its marine life exhibits, and Cannery Row, made famous by John Steinbeck. The audio guide enriches your experience with stories and history, making these landmarks more meaningful.

Passing the Old Whaling Station Adobe offers a glimpse into Monterey’s past, while the Points Pinos Lighthouse provides a classic coastal vista. The route also winds through quiet neighborhoods, parks, and viewpoints that reveal the area’s natural beauty.

FAQs

Do I need a driver’s license? Yes, you must be over 18 and have a valid driver’s license to drive the GoCar.

Can children ride along? Yes, passengers as young as 4 years old can ride, but children under 4 are not permitted since no car seats are available.

How long does the tour last? The tour lasts about one hour, giving enough time to see key sights without feeling rushed.

Is the tour suitable in bad weather? Since the vehicle is open-top, it’s best enjoyed on sunny days. Rain or wind could make the experience less comfortable.

What’s included in the price? The rental of the GoCar, GPS-guided audio tour, and a helmet are included. Insurance is optional for an additional fee.

Is this a guided or self-guided tour? It’s self-guided using GPS and audio narration, giving you the flexibility to explore at your own pace.
